Pumpkin contains starch, protein, carotene, vitamin B, vitamin C, calcium, phosphorus and other ingredients. It is rich in nutrients. Lily is rich in protein, fat, starch, sugar and vitamins B1, B2 and vitamin C. It is a good tonic for strengthening the body. Steaming pumpkin in the microwave is easier and the glutinous one is delicious. Add some lily and red dates to make a nourishing and moisturizing dessert~
